📚 Contexto Histórico
In the book of Numbers, Korah and his fellow Levites challenged Moses' leadership during the Israelites' wilderness journey, claiming that the entire community was holy and should share in priestly duties. Moses proposed a test where Korah and his group, along with Aaron, would present incense before the Lord to determine whom God truly chose as holy. This event underscores the tension over authority in the Israelite camp and serves as a warning about the consequences of disputing God's appointed roles.
